| Type of Program/Services: | Private Alternative High School and day treatment program for teenagers whose behavioral, emotional and academic needs cannot be met in public school. |
| Services Include: | Health Services, Psychological, Vocational/Prevocational, Social Services and Career Planning. |

| Mission Statement: | Collier High School offers a departmentalized academic program with a strong counseling component for those adolescents whose behavioral and academic needs cannot be met within the public school. Collier's comprehensive curriculum allows students to prepare for admission into four-year colleges, community colleges, and technical/vocational schools, as well as full-time employment. Individual and group counseling encourages and supports social/emotional growth for all students. Clubs, activities, and trips round out the educational program and give students extracurricular opportunities similar to those offered in public schools. |
